Early Years Foundation Stage

Early childhood forms the foundation on which children build the rest of their lives. At Little Eaton School we aim to provide a creative curriculum that allows for many ‘I wonder’ moments as the children engage in many real-life opportunities within an immersive environment.
The children within our reception class learn through a range of play-based opportunities as well as adult-led and independent activities. Staff plan a wide range of exciting activities that promote our school’s core values of Participation, Responsibility, Independence, Determination, and Excellence (PRIDE). Where the outcome is a cohort of happy, independent, confident, and determined learners who are able to communicate well and have the ability to think critically and share their thoughts and ideas.
The children have independent access to a stimulating curriculum both indoors and outdoors on a daily basis. The outdoor environment includes access to a garden, a sandpit, a mud kitchen, and a climbing frame as well as space to explore the natural environment. This allows children to explore and gain new learning experiences whatever the weather.
Intentions:
We carefully plan our EYFS curriculum to meet the following aims:
- Foster a love of learning which inspires curiosity.
- Provide experiences of awe and wonder; promoting a love of learning through real life experiences and opportunities to build on prior learning.
- Ensure all children have access to high quality learning opportunities.
- Provide parents/carers with the opportunity to develop their child’s learning at home.
- Develop knowledge and understanding of the community and wider world.
- Provide stimulating learning environments indoors and outdoors, using a well-planned continuous provision allowing the children to learn through play.
